Webb3 dec. 2024 · The hydrogenation of a carbon-carbon double bond. the simplest example of this type of reaction is between ethene and hydrogen in the presence of a nickel catalyst. CH 2 = CH 2 + H 2 Ni as catalyst CH 3 CH 3. In actual, this is a useless reaction, because you are converting the very useful ethene into the relatively useless ethane.
